About Mark Cipolle
Mark Cipolle is a scholar working on Surgery, Emergency Medicine, Internal Medicine,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ine and Critical Care and Intensive Care Medicine, having authored 72 papers that have together received 3.3k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Venous Thromboembolism Diagnosis and Management (14 papers), Trauma and Emergency Care Studies (13 papers), Physiological and biochemical adaptations (5 papers), Trauma, Hemostasis, Coagulopathy, Resuscitation (5 papers), Central Venous Catheters and Hemodialysis (5 papers), Abdominal Trauma and Injuries (5 papers), Traumatic Brain Injury and Neurovascular Disturbances (3 papers) and Hemodynamic Monitoring and Therapy (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Internal Medicine (1.1k citations), Critical Care and Intensive Care Medicine (398 citations), Emergency Medicine (531 citations), Biochemistry (307 citations) and Emergency Medical Services (252 citations). Mark Cipolle has collaborated with scholars based in United States, United Kingdom and Japan. Frequent co-authors include Michael D. Pasquale, Fred A. Luchette, Grace S. Rozycki, Frederick B. Rogers, George C. Velmahos, Thomas Wasser, Mary Proctor, Randolph Wojcik, Daniel M. Becker and Ronald F. Sing. Their work appears in journals such as Critical Care Medicine, The American Surgeon, The Journal of Trauma: Injury, Infection, and Critical Care, American Journal of Physiology-Regulatory, Integrative and Comparative Physiology and Journal of Surgical Research.
